Fluorides are widely used to improve vanadium extraction from shale in China. Sulfuric acid baking–leaching (SABL) was investigated as a means of recovering vanadium which does not require the use of fluorides and avoids the productions of harmful fluoride-containing wastewater. Various effective factors were systematically studied and the experimental results showed that 90.1% vanadium could be leached from the shale. On the basis of phase transformations and structural changes after baking the shale, a mechanism of vanadium extraction from shale via SABL was proposed. The mechanism can be described as: (1) sulfuric acid diffusion into particles; (2) the formation of concentrated sulfuric acid media in the particles after water evaporation; (3) hydroxyl groups in the muscovite were removed and transient state [SO42−] was generated; and (4) the metals in the muscovite were sulfated by active [SO42−] and the vanadium was released. Thermodynamics modeling confirmed this mechanism.
